lunes, 8 de junio de 2020

Módulos de Datos

Hola, ¿que tal?, ¡aqui estoy!

Por diversas causas personales y familiares he tenido que hacer otras cosas durante esta terrible pandemia que hemos tenido en España y en el mundo. Una vez todo (o casi todo) solucionado ya estoy en condiciones de continuar avanzando con este blog y los videos que habia comenzado hace unas semanas.

Voy a comenzar una serie de articulos en los que explicaré caracteristicas de Cognos Analytics y las razones para migrar a esta versión.


¿Que son los Módulos de Datos?


Los módulos de datos de Cognos son una función que permite leer, combinar y modelar datos disponible en Cognos Analytics. Para acceder a esta función solo se necesita un navegador web al estar accesible directamente desde el portal web de Cognos Analytics.



Los Módulos de Datos existen desde la primera versión de Cognos Analytics y llegan para complementar, mejorar e incluso reeemplazar a Framework Manager en todas las necesidades de modelado de datos de TI y autoservicio.


¿Características de los Módulos de Datos?


Imagina una solución que tiene estas características:
  • Facil de instalar y administrar
  • Capaz de acceder a docenas o cientos de tablas en múltiples bases de datos
  • Ejecuta consultas de hechos con niveles de agregación diferentes
  • Crea cálculos y filtros simples y complejos
  • Crear alias, ver y unir tablas
  • Asegurar el acceso a las tablas por grupos, roles y elementos de datos
  • Crear jerarquias dimensionales tipo OLAP
  • Gobierno del dato corporativo, auditabilidad y seguridad.
Los conocedores de Cognos estareis pensando, "Muy bien, esto ya lo tengo con Framework Manager". Si, tienes toda la razón, es cierto esto ya lo teniamos. 

A estas opciones anteriores agrega:
  • Accesible desde web, no hay que instalar nada
  • Al ser un producto web siempre esta alineado con la versión de Cognos que tengamos instalada
  • Modelado automático con lenguaje natural e inteligencia avanzada
  • Añadir datos de hojas excel de forma muy sencilla al modul
  • Detección automática de tipos de datos de año, mes y dia a partir de la fecha
  • Creación automática de filtros de tiempo relativo (YTD, MTD, etc) y medidas (datos reales YTD, datos reales MTD, etc) en fuentes relacionales
  • Creación de cualquier tipo de filtro y medida de tiempo relativo, como Semana hasta la fecha, Quincena hasta la fecha... el que deseemos.
  • Capacidad de añadir vistas materializadas en memoria (conjuntos de datos)
  • Caché de consultas en memoria 
  • Acceso directo a miembros para fuentes relacionales.
"Bueno, esto ya no es solo Framework Manager, se acerca un poco a Tableau". No, de hecho, Tableau no ofrece ni la mitad de estas características. Esto es lo que a dia de hoy cada usuario de Cognos Analytics obtiene, como mas funciones que se estan añadiendo en cada versión. Ahora mismo Cognos Analytics tiene nuevas opciones cada 3 meses.


¿Para quién son los módulos de datos?


Muchos de mis clientes de toda la vida e incluso la casi totalidad de mis colegas expertos en Cognos tienen la idea que los módulos de datos son solo para "usuarios finales" y que el modelado de datos reales solo se puede lograr en Framework Manager. 

Lo que he visto en varios proyectos en los que he participado directamente es que se pueden desarrollar prácticas completas de BI sin necesidad de Framework Manager.

¿Para quién son los Módulos de Datos?, pues si estas leyendo este artículo, la respuesta es que los Módulos de Datos son para tí.

Los usuarios de negocio


En los últimos años la línea entre los "usuarios finales" y el equipo de BI se diluye y se esta volviendo borrosa a medida que personas fuera del departamento de IT construyen modelos cada vez más complejos. Los módulos de datos son ideales para alguien que necesite combinar datos empresariales con datos departamentales u hojas de cálculo de Excel y no puede esperar a que IT construya un paquete de Framework Manager o un cubo, añade a esto que este proceso de creacion es fácil y rápido.

La interfaz es limpia y facil de usar, la facilidad de crear grupos personalizados y construir cálculos de tiempo relativo hace que los módulos de datos sean un lugar ideal para combinar datos, incluso mas fácil que Excel en muchos casos. Como beneficio adicional, es muy simple para el equipo de TI tomar un módulo de datos de "autoservicio" e incorporarlo a los informes empresariales sin un trabajo de desarrollo significativo.

Los expertos de Cognos


Cuando apareció Cognos Analytics en el 2016 los expertos lo examinaron para decidir si migrar o no y comprobaron el abismo de funcionalidad que existia entre Framework Manager y los Modulos de datos. En aquellos momentos yo tambien comprobé esa diferencia. Durante años Framework Manager se ha seguido utilizando.

A partir de la versión 11.1, los Módulos de datos han alcanzado la práctica paridad con Framework Manager en casi todos los aspectos e incluso en algunas los Modulos de Datos han superado a Framework Manager como en la automatización relativa del tiempo. Asi que Framework Manager ya no lo veo como la opción por defecto para los nuevos desarrollos de Cognos.


Módulos de Datos vs Framework Manager


Entonces ¿que herramienta deberia utilizar para los nuevos desarrollos?. A partir de la versión 11.l, mi recomendación es hacerlo con los Módulos de Datos por las siguientes razones:
  • Mas fácil y rápido de crear
  • Capacidades nuevas como tiempo relativo, division de columnas de fecha
  • Permite usar el flujo de BI moderno
Todos estos puntos los explicaré mas en detalle en el futuro, por ahora los dejo como una reflexión. Con los Modulos de Datos se consigue entregar paquetes de Cognos a la velocidad que se realiza con Tableau o Power BI.

Dudas, consultas, discrepancias, críticas


Este blog lo creo gratis, analizando y entregando lo que conozco de Cognos y estoy encantado en que cualquiera que lo lea y tenga dudas, consultas, discrepancias con lo que digo o críticas desde aquí le animo a que lo ponga en comentarios para que lo tratemos.

Si quieres que trate algún tema concreto, comentamelo y lo hablamos para ver si lo puedo hacer

Saludos

No hay comentarios:

Publicar un comentario

Como visualizar un Funnel en un cuadro de mando y como mejorarlo

Hoy quiero hablar sobre la visualización de un Funnel en un cuadro de mando y como mejorar esta visualización con algunas ideas que he estad...